KTR slams Congress govt over lack of flood preparedness, urges BRS cadre to lead relief

BRS working president K.T. Rama Rao criticised the Congress government for failing to prepare for heavy rains and floods despite forecasts. Ahead of visiting rain-hit districts, he directed BRS cadre to lead relief efforts, provide food, medical aid, and sanitation.

Hyderabad: BRS working president KT Rama Rao criticised the Congress government for its lack of preparedness despite advance forecast of heavy rains and floods. He urged the party cadre to step in where the administration has fallen short and provide relief measures for the needy.

Ahead of his visit to rain-affected areas in Rajanna Sircilla and Kamareddy districts on Thursday, Rama Rao held a teleconference with the party MLAs, MLCs, MPs, district presidents and other senior leaders. He instructed BRS activists and public representatives to actively participate in rescue and relief efforts, provide food and drinking water in submerged areas, set up medical camps and to take up sanitation measures to prevent disease outbreaks.


The BRS working president pointed out that under the previous BRS regime, coordination with NDRF and SDRF was ensured to mitigate disasters.

“The government has completely failed in advance planning and relief measures,” he said.
